Transaction 559f60281c5ed12839ca21e355b3b1936db1e2c5bc823854097daf6934974813
1 Input
1 Output
-
559f60281c5ed12839ca21e355b3b1936db1e2c5bc823854097daf6934974813:0
- value
- 117203036
- script pubkey
- OP_0 OP_PUSHBYTES_20 fdd66a7ef1e53b151dc3e23af3a13d12424fac03
- address
- bc1qlhtx5lh3u5a328wruga08gfazfpyltqr4q0yxh